Starting Point and Overall Experience
The tour kicks off early at 7:30 am from the Dolphins Coffee Shoppe in Walvis Bay, setting the tone for a full, adventurous day. The small group maximum of 16 travelers helps keep the experience intimate and engaging. From the outset, the promise of guides like Bertie, who are praised for their enthusiasm and depth of knowledge, is clear from reviews—“Bertie, our experienced tour guide, was waiting on us as planned,” and “His experience and explanations made the day fabulous.”
The transport is a classic Land Rover Defender, which adds a rugged, authentic feel to the journey. The vehicle’s ability to navigate Namibia’s dunes and off-road terrain is a major plus, ensuring you get close to all the scenic spots with comfort.

Stop 1: Walvis Bay Lagoon
The adventure begins with a visit to the Walvis Bay lagoon—home to flamingos and pelicans, where you’ll want your camera ready. This initial stop offers a gentle introduction to the local birdlife, setting expectations for a wildlife-rich day. Viewpoints here are perfect for snapping photos, with reviewers mentioning the “spectacular views” of the flamingos and bird species.
Salt Pans and Kuised Delta
Next, the tour takes you through the Salt pans, offering a glimpse into Namibia’s industrial side but also providing a stark contrast to the vibrant coast. As you move into the Kuised Delta, the scenery becomes more surreal, with expansive white salt flats and shifting dunes. This area is a favorite among photographers, and travelers note the “amazing landscape that looks almost otherworldly.”
Sandwich Harbour Lagoon
The highlight is the Sandwich Harbour Lagoon, where the dunes meet the Atlantic Ocean. Here, you’ll witness the dramatic contrast of golden dunes against the dark blue water—a true visual feast. Reviewers agree that “the scenery here leaves you in awe,” and the sense of being in a nearly untouched part of Namibia makes this stop special.

The Practicalities
- Duration: About 4 to 5 hours, perfect for a half-day outing that fits well into a Namibia itinerary.
- Price: $147.18 per person, which covers transportation, guide, lunch, snacks, and drinks. When you consider the exclusive scenery and wildlife encounters, this is very reasonable.
- Additional Fees: Don’t forget the N$150 national park permit fee if you plan to visit the lagoon or other protected areas—it’s a small price for access to such pristine locations.
- Booking: Most travelers book about 29 days in advance, reflecting the tour’s popularity.
- Pickup: Offered from the meeting point in Walvis Bay, making logistics straightforward.
